Getting the latest cutoff information about LL.B admission at Faculty of Law, MGKVP is something very different depending on the category of the candidate. For the 2023 cutoff, the unreserved category had the cutoff at 304 and EWS category at 288. The general category cutoff was 360, the OBC category cutoff was 292 and the SC and ST categories cutoffs were 248 and 216, respectively. These cutoffs are depending on the scores obtained by the applicant in the entrance test. The entire academic expenses for completing LL.B is nearly INR 143000 which is for three years. B.A. LL.B. offered by the Faculty of Law at Calcutta University maintains average placement records among the students. As per the information obtained from students various law firms come to the campus for recruitment and offer package of INR 15000 to 20000 per month. The college also offers internships with pays of approximately INR 2000 per month. Though the placement cell is not fully functional students have found placements in various government and private sectors . The university overall they provide 120 seats for B.A. LL.B. program, the candidate selection will be through Calcutta University Law Entrance Test (CULET-UG).

Indeed, Aligarh Muslim University (AMU) provides self-finance seats in different undergraduate as well as postgraduate levels in programs like B.Tech, MBBS and BDS, among others. It generally comes along with higher fee structure. The basic objective behind these self-financed seats is to avail opportunity to students who fall out of the cutoff under the regular merit list but come within the ambit of general admission eligibility. The number of self-finance seats and fees may change every year; hence, it is recommended to go through the official AMU Admission brochure or website for detailed information.

Students who have passed CUET can apply for BBA scholarship at Amity Noida. The university offers this scholarship based on CUET and Class 12 score of the students. Below is the criteria:
| Criteria | Scholarship % |
|---|---|
CUET score: 90% and above Class 12%: 85% | 100% |
CUET score: 85%-89.99% Class 12%: 80% | 50% |

Amity Noida offers scholarship to BBA students based on Class 12 score. Students securing the specified aggregate are eligible for the merit scholarship. Below is the criteria:
| Scholarship Criteria | Scholarship % |
|---|---|
| 95% aggregate and above in (CBSE/ISC) Board of Class 12 | 100% |
| 90-94.99% aggregate and above in (CBSE/ISC) Board of Class 12 | 50% |
